It was a crazy weekend of international rugby! 🏉 In this episode of Bench Opinions, we break down every major clash from November 1st — starting with the massive Ireland v New Zealand showdown in Chicago, where Tadhg Beirne’s red card sparked chaos and controversy. Did he deserve to see red? 🤔 We dive into the incident, how it changed the game, and what it means for Ireland heading into the rest of the November Tests. But that’s not all — there were huge statements across the board: England v Australia – England extend their unbeaten run and thump the Wallabies. Are Borthwick’s men officially back, or did Australia’s injury list make it too easy? South Africa v Japan – The Springboks dominate again, and Sascha Feinberg-Mngomezulu continues to impress. Is this the start of a new era for the Boks’ backline? Scotland v USA – A statement victory for Scotland and a big reality check for USA Rugby ahead of their 2031 home World Cup. Can they close the gap in time?
